A Nissan Sentra Forum banner
installing turbo
1-1 of 1 Results
  1. Introductions
    Hello everyone just bought a 2003 spec about 3 months ago and i'm looking to install a turbo anyone in my area that i could contact if i have any problems this is my first turbo that i have installed so i just want to make sure i have everything and make sure i dont screw it all up i am in...
1-1 of 1 Results